
Keyera
An Alberta NGL and gas-gathering integrator whose fee-for-service backbone is masked by volatile marketing and non-cash mark-to-market swings.
L'entreprise
Keyera gathers, processes, fractionates, stores and markets natural gas liquids across Western Canada, anchored by its Gathering & Processing and Liquids Infrastructure segments plus a marketing arm.
The regulated-like fee-based core provides steady cash flow, while the Marketing segment adds upside and volatility tied to commodity spreads and hedging.
Les avantages concurrentiels
An integrated NGL value chain from wellhead gathering to the Fort Saskatchewan fractionation and storage hub creates network effects and switching costs producers cannot easily replicate.
Scarce, capital-intensive fractionation and storage assets in the Edmonton/Fort Sask corridor give durable fee-based positioning.

Rendement du flux de trésorerie disponible et croissance durable
Rendement du FTD : ≈6.3% (est.)Est.: C$2.16/sh dividend at Keyera's roughly mid-50%s DCF payout policy implies ~C$3.8 DCF/sh; the 3.6% cash yield ÷ ~0.58 gives a ~6.3% DCF yield.
Fee-based DCF growth is driven by KAPS pipeline ramp and downstream Liquids Infrastructure expansions; marketing cash flow is inherently lumpy.
Operating cash flow of C$322M in the quarter underlines that reported net losses can be non-cash — DCF is the truer growth signal here.

Valorisation et points à surveiller
The 75.8x trailing P/E is misleading — it reflects a non-cash net loss quarter; the ~22.5x forward multiple and 3.6% yield are the more meaningful read, and the stock has re-rated sharply higher (market cap up ~74% YoY).
On distributable cash flow, Keyera's mid-range payout policy implies a mid-single-digit DCF yield, so the shares now price in continued fee-based growth and marketing normalization.
Dividende
C$2.16 per share annually, ~3.6% yield; management targets a distributable-cash-flow payout in a sustainable mid-range, funded primarily by the fee-based segments.
Risques et scénario baissier
- Marketing-segment earnings are volatile and can produce non-cash losses that spook headline-focused investors.
- A ~76x trailing / 22.5x forward multiple leaves little room for disappointment if NGL spreads or volumes soften.
- Concentration in Western Canadian gas/NGL exposes it to drilling activity, egress and commodity-price cycles.

Verdict
Keyera pairs a genuinely wide, integrated NGL-infrastructure moat with a marketing business that makes GAAP earnings jumpy — investors should judge it on distributable cash flow and dividend coverage, not the distorted trailing P/E.
